
Ear wax, also known as cerumen, is a natural substance produced by the body to protect the ear canal from dust, bacteria, and other foreign particles. While it typically serves a beneficial purpose, excessive or impacted ear wax can lead to hearing loss. When ear wax accumulates and hardens, it can create a blockage in the ear canal, preventing sound waves from reaching the eardrum effectively. This obstruction can result in symptoms such as muffled hearing, earache, tinnitus, or a feeling of fullness in the ear. If left untreated, impacted ear wax may cause temporary hearing impairment or, in severe cases, contribute to more persistent hearing issues. Understanding the role of ear wax in hearing health is essential for recognizing and addressing potential problems early on.

Impaction and Blockage: Excessive ear wax buildup can block the ear canal, preventing sound waves from reaching the eardrum
Ear wax, or cerumen, is a natural substance that protects the ear canal from dust, bacteria, and foreign particles. However, when produced in excess, it can harden and accumulate, leading to impaction. This condition occurs most frequently in adults aged 60 and older, though it can affect individuals of any age, particularly those who use hearing aids or frequently insert objects like cotton swabs into their ears. Impaction happens when the wax pushes deeper into the ear canal, forming a solid blockage that obstructs sound transmission. The result is a noticeable reduction in hearing acuity, often accompanied by symptoms like earache, tinnitus, or a sensation of fullness in the ear.
To understand the mechanics, consider how sound travels: sound waves enter the ear canal, vibrate the eardrum, and are then transmitted to the inner ear. When a blockage occurs, these waves are either muffled or completely prevented from reaching their destination. For instance, a study published in the *Journal of Otolaryngology* found that even a partial blockage can reduce hearing by up to 20 decibels, equivalent to the difference between normal conversation and a whisper. Complete impaction can lead to conductive hearing loss, a condition where sound conduction through the outer or middle ear is impaired.
Preventing impaction begins with proper ear hygiene. Avoid inserting cotton swabs or other objects into the ear canal, as these can push wax deeper and increase the risk of injury. Instead, use over-the-counter ear drops containing carbamide peroxide (6.5% solution) to soften wax, followed by gentle irrigation with a bulb syringe and warm water. For individuals prone to excessive wax buildup, regular check-ups with an audiologist or ENT specialist are recommended. These professionals can safely remove impacted wax using specialized tools like curettes or suction devices, ensuring minimal risk of damage to the ear canal or eardrum.
Comparatively, home remedies like olive oil or hydrogen peroxide (3% solution) can also soften wax but are less effective than carbamide peroxide for severe cases. It’s crucial to avoid these methods if you suspect a perforated eardrum or have a history of ear infections, as they can exacerbate the problem. For children under 12, consult a pediatrician before attempting any wax removal, as their ear canals are smaller and more sensitive. By addressing impaction early, individuals can restore hearing function and avoid complications like infections or permanent hearing damage.
In conclusion, while ear wax serves a protective purpose, its excessive buildup can lead to significant hearing impairment through impaction and blockage. Recognizing the signs—such as sudden hearing loss or ear discomfort—and adopting safe removal practices are essential. Whether through professional intervention or careful home management, addressing this issue promptly ensures that sound waves can once again reach the eardrum unimpeded, preserving auditory health.

Conductive Hearing Loss: Ear wax impaction can reduce sound conduction, leading to temporary hearing impairment
Ear wax, or cerumen, is a natural substance that protects the ear canal from dust, bacteria, and other foreign particles. However, when it accumulates excessively, it can harden and form a blockage, a condition known as ear wax impaction. This impaction is a common yet often overlooked cause of conductive hearing loss, a type of hearing impairment that occurs when sound waves are obstructed from reaching the inner ear. Understanding how this process unfolds is crucial for recognizing symptoms and seeking timely intervention.
Conductive hearing loss due to ear wax impaction develops gradually as the wax builds up and hardens, narrowing the ear canal. This narrowing restricts the movement of the eardrum and tiny ossicles (bones in the middle ear), which are essential for transmitting sound vibrations to the inner ear. As a result, sounds become muffled or distant, and hearing acuity decreases. Individuals may notice difficulty hearing conversations, especially in noisy environments, or feel a sensation of fullness in the ear. This condition is more prevalent in older adults, as ear wax tends to dry out and accumulate more easily with age, but it can affect anyone, including children who insert objects into their ears.
Preventing ear wax impaction involves avoiding behaviors that push wax deeper into the ear canal, such as using cotton swabs or inserting hairpins. Instead, gentle cleaning of the outer ear with a damp cloth is recommended. For those prone to excessive wax buildup, over-the-counter ear drops containing carbamide peroxide (6.5% solution) can soften the wax, making it easier to naturally expel. These drops should be used as directed, typically 5–10 drops twice daily for 3–4 days. If symptoms persist, a healthcare professional can safely remove the impaction using irrigation, suction, or specialized instruments, restoring hearing function.
Comparatively, ear wax impaction is a reversible cause of hearing loss, unlike sensorineural hearing loss, which involves damage to the inner ear or auditory nerve. This distinction highlights the importance of early detection and treatment. While ear wax removal may seem straightforward, attempting to self-treat with improper tools can lead to complications, such as eardrum perforation or infection. Thus, recognizing the signs of impaction—earache, tinnitus, or sudden hearing reduction—and seeking professional care is essential for a safe and effective resolution. By addressing this common issue promptly, individuals can avoid unnecessary hearing impairment and maintain optimal ear health.

Infection Risk: Trapped wax can cause infections, inflammation, and further hearing issues if left untreated
Ear wax, or cerumen, is a natural protector, trapping dust and debris before they reach the delicate inner ear. However, when wax accumulates excessively or becomes impacted, it transforms from guardian to culprit. Trapped wax creates a warm, moist environment—ideal conditions for bacteria and fungi to thrive. This stagnant breeding ground can lead to infections like otitis externa, commonly known as swimmer’s ear, which inflames the ear canal and exacerbates hearing difficulties. Left untreated, such infections may progress to more severe complications, including damage to the eardrum or even bone structures within the ear.
Consider the process akin to a clogged drain fostering mold growth. Just as standing water invites microbial invaders, trapped ear wax becomes a haven for pathogens. Symptoms often include itching, pain, discharge, and reduced hearing acuity. For individuals prone to excessive wax production or those who use hearing aids or earplugs, the risk is heightened. These devices can inadvertently push wax deeper into the canal, increasing the likelihood of impaction and subsequent infection. Regular monitoring and gentle cleaning practices are essential to prevent this chain reaction of complications.
From a preventive standpoint, understanding the balance between natural wax function and harmful buildup is critical. Over-cleaning or aggressive removal methods, such as cotton swabs, can strip the ear canal of protective wax and inadvertently compact remaining debris. Instead, opt for safe practices like softening wax with a few drops of mineral oil or saline solution, followed by gentle irrigation. For persistent issues, consult a healthcare professional who may perform microsuction or manual extraction under controlled conditions. Age-specific care is also vital; older adults, whose wax tends to be drier and more brittle, may require different management than children, whose ear canals are narrower and more prone to blockage.
The takeaway is clear: untreated trapped wax is not merely a nuisance but a potential gateway to infection and compounded hearing problems. Vigilance in recognizing early signs—such as persistent discomfort or muffled hearing—coupled with appropriate, non-invasive care, can avert the need for more invasive treatments. Think of ear hygiene as maintenance for a precision instrument; neglect leads to dysfunction, while thoughtful care preserves its function. By addressing wax impaction promptly, you safeguard not only your hearing but also the overall health of your ears.

Eardrum Damage: Aggressive wax removal methods may harm the eardrum, causing permanent hearing loss
Ear wax, or cerumen, is a natural protector of the ear canal, trapping dust and debris before they reach the delicate eardrum. However, when removal attempts turn aggressive, the very act meant to help can become a hazard. Cotton swabs, hairpins, or even forceful water irrigation can push wax deeper, compacting it against the eardrum. This pressure alone is risky, but the real danger lies in direct contact. The eardrum, a thin membrane vital for hearing, is surprisingly resilient yet fragile. A single misstep with a sharp object or high-pressure stream can puncture or tear it, leading to immediate and often permanent hearing loss.
Consider the mechanics: the ear canal is a narrow, curved passage, not a straight path. Tools like cotton swabs, despite their ubiquitous use, are ill-suited for this anatomy. Their rigid structure can easily bypass the wax, making contact with the eardrum. Even seemingly harmless methods, such as ear candling, pose risks. The heat generated can cause burns, while the vacuum effect may rupture the eardrum. Studies show that over 50% of eardrum injuries from wax removal occur in individuals using homemade or over-the-counter tools, often without realizing the potential consequences.
For those tempted to self-treat, caution is paramount. The American Academy of Otolaryngology advises against inserting anything smaller than your elbow into your ear—a humorous yet practical guideline. Instead, opt for safer methods like over-the-counter drops containing carbamide peroxide (6.5% solution) or glycerin. These soften the wax, allowing it to naturally migrate out. For stubborn cases, consult a healthcare professional who may use microsuction or irrigation with controlled pressure (below 100 mmHg to avoid injury). Age matters too: children and older adults, with more delicate ear structures, are particularly vulnerable to aggressive removal techniques.
The takeaway is clear: eardrum damage from wax removal is preventable but irreversible. Hearing loss from such injuries often requires surgical repair, such as tympanoplasty, with no guarantee of full recovery. By understanding the risks and adopting safer practices, individuals can protect their hearing while managing ear wax effectively. Remember, the goal is not just to remove wax but to do so without compromising the ear’s integrity. When in doubt, seek professional guidance—your eardrum will thank you.

Symptoms and Diagnosis: Recognizing signs like muffled hearing or earache is key to timely treatment
Ear wax buildup is a common yet often overlooked cause of hearing impairment, affecting individuals across all age groups. While ear wax serves a protective purpose, its excessive accumulation can lead to significant discomfort and auditory issues. Recognizing the early symptoms is crucial for prompt intervention, as untreated cases may result in temporary or, in rare instances, permanent hearing damage. The key lies in understanding the subtle yet distinct signs that indicate a wax-related problem.
Identifying the Symptoms: The initial indicators of ear wax impaction are often mild but should not be ignored. Muffled or diminished hearing is the most prevalent symptom, where sounds may seem distant or unclear. This can be accompanied by a feeling of fullness or pressure in the ear, as if the ear is 'blocked'. Some individuals may also experience earaches, which can range from mild discomfort to more intense pain. Tinnitus, a ringing or buzzing sensation in the ear, is another common sign. In certain cases, the wax can irritate the ear canal, leading to itching or even discharge. These symptoms may vary in intensity, but their presence warrants attention, especially when they persist or worsen over time.
Diagnosis and Self-Assessment: Diagnosing ear wax impaction typically begins with a self-assessment. Individuals can look out for the aforementioned symptoms and also perform a simple hearing test. This can be as basic as asking a friend or family member to stand at a distance and speak in a normal tone, checking if you can hear them clearly. If you suspect a problem, it is advisable to consult a healthcare professional. During a clinical examination, a doctor will use an otoscope to visually inspect the ear canal and eardrum. This allows for a clear view of any wax blockage and its severity. In some cases, further tests like audiometry may be recommended to assess hearing sensitivity and identify the extent of hearing loss.
Timely Treatment is Essential: The importance of early diagnosis cannot be overstated. While ear wax impaction is generally not a medical emergency, delaying treatment can lead to complications. Prolonged impaction may cause the wax to harden, making removal more challenging. Moreover, the risk of infection increases, which can lead to more severe pain and potential damage to the ear. For individuals with pre-existing hearing conditions or those in older age groups, prompt treatment is vital to prevent further hearing deterioration. Simple and effective treatments are available, including ear drops to soften the wax, irrigation, or manual removal by a healthcare professional.
Practical Tips for Prevention: Preventive measures are straightforward and can significantly reduce the likelihood of ear wax-related hearing issues. It is essential to avoid inserting objects like cotton swabs into the ear canal, as this can push wax deeper and potentially damage the ear. Instead, consider using over-the-counter ear drops to soften wax periodically, especially if you have a history of impaction. For those with frequent wax buildup, regular check-ups with an ENT specialist can ensure early detection and maintenance. Additionally, being mindful of any changes in hearing and seeking advice at the first sign of trouble is a simple yet effective strategy for maintaining ear health.
